Etymology
Coined by Wilhelm Reich, probably a portmanteau of orgasm + hormone.

Noun
en-noun

  1. in the theories of w:Wilhelm Reich|Wilhelm Reich, a supposed excess sexual energy distributed throughout the universe and available for collection, storage, and further use
